The Simple Mic Test You Should Do Before Every Call
Before you jump into that crucial call, take a quick mic check. It's surprisingly straightforward! Just utter a few copyright – like “Testing, one, two, three” – and listen back closely through your headset. This tiny step can prevent embarrassing audio problems and ensure everyone can understand you clearly throughout the discussion.
